Team "Blue" Racing win RCYC Stewards Cup

On a bright and very breezy Friday evening Team "Blue" Racing beat the IRC Fleet home by over four minutes winning overall on corrected time to take the Stewards Cup. Over an awkward course in SE force five conditions the only real threat came from the Beneteau 36.7 who was close at the Old Wall turning mark. After a problematic spinnaker hoist the boat took off in surfing conditions notching up speeds of 18 knots. John Wilson driving the boat through the waves directly at Pendennis point before a quick drop, followed by a reach into Governor and then a bear away set taking us up the harbour. It took several gybes before crossing the line with no else in sight. Great racing! Great teamwork!

Team "Blue" Racing enjoy a great Savilles Regatta in breezy conditions


Team "Blue" Racing took the Trophy for line honours at the annual Savilles Regatta held in association with Mylor Yacht Club. Despite finishing 3 minutes and 50 seconds ahead of the Projection Big Purple, Blue was placed second losing out by only 10 seconds on corrected time. A good course was set in a stiff SW wind seeing most yachts reefed down a slab. Not a an option on the Melges!!

Team "Blue" Racing announce Title Sponsor for 2009

Team "Blue" Racing, the all Cornish Melges 24 Racing Team are delighted to announce that GUL, a leading UK watersports Company, are to sponsor their 2009 sailing campaign. GUL are a leading brand in watersport wear and sailing apparel. Owner Tim Cunliffe said "getting a great Brand like GUL on board means the team can compete at the top level within the Corinthian Melges 24 fleet". GUL cement the Cornish connection as they have been based in Cornwall since they began in 1967. The crew will race in the latest "Code Zero" clothing which is light, strong and very dry.
